Valve terminal is intrinsically safe

Festo is launching an intrinsically safe version of its CPV10 valve terminal. Designated the CPV10 Ex-i, the new model is designed specifically for use in potentially explosive atmospheres in accordance with ATEX equipment category 2 (Gas Zone 1). It can be mounted in close proximity to the pneumatic actuators and drives that it controls, resulting in short tubing lengths and, therefore, short cycle times. The valve terminal is said to be particularly suitable for automation systems employing decentralised control schemes.

The CPV10 Ex-i valve terminal can accommodate up to sixteen 3/2-way valves and offers a wide variety of valve functions, including two 3/2-way, 5/2-way, single- and double-solenoid, and two 2/2-way.

All the valves feature intrinsically safe solenoid actuators to ensure that only low voltages and energy levels can occur; they are rated for 0-10bar operating pressure and can handle flow rates as high as 400 litres/minute.o
